The Moonshine Women by Michelle Collins Anderson


A thrilling, hard to put down novel. It relates the grit and determination of three sisters and grandmother during Prohibition in the Ozarks of Missouri. Each woman is extremely well defined and one can feel their joys, sadness, and struggles. This is a well worthwhile novel with clearly researched experiences of the people at that time and of the governmental impact on them.

The Hired Man by Sandra Dallas

 


This is an excellent yet rough story that takes place during the Dust Bowl in Colorado. It is a narrative of fortitude and loss, of the ugliness that becomes pervasive in the lives of people who have lost everything. Within the ugliness is the Kessler family, a family of compassion and honor. Their upstanding convictions set against the bleak and hopeless era create a story to remember. The novel led me to investigate the Dust Bowl in Colorado.
